* "unlike the vinyl and digital release in 2016, which were sourced from the original album masters, these releases are reconstructed from new 24/192 transfers of the original score overseen by Shawn Murphy at Skywalker Sound. Murphy confirmed in a Facebook post that “the film mixes from the original sources” (as opposed to LP-specific and later mixes) will be edited to match the original soundtrack programs."
